Sharing my experience with sound reduction. 4 door 2.7 Sasquatch softie with factory tires. I tested the sound with a decibel meter on the highway at 65 MPH and it was hovering around 88-92 dBA I purchased the cheapest Bimini top and a cheap 3” foam mattress. Cost $98 combined for both. Interested to see what if any impact it has on dBA levels.

In cooler weather I throw a couple of blankets on top of the mesh bikini under the soft top and it does wonders for both quiet and warmth.

I normally keep blankets in my vehicles anyway and this approach effectively takes up zero space. It's a win all around.

So tested it out and it dropped the noise down about 10 dBA from around 90 to 80. So for $95 not to bad of a solution for the upcoming road trip. I was worried it was gonna look a little wonky inside, but with the Bimini and the foam mattress cut to end over the frame it looks pretty clean. It is a light blue color and would have preferred a grey which would have blended even more.

For the summer months, I may just pull it out and only use it on extended trips. Not a big deal to remove. It only takes a couple of minutes, but it does reduce the ability to quickly pull the top down at the spur of a moment when you want to enjoy the summer weather.
